[Feature Request] Oven/Cooktop State as Sensor #439

I'd like to be able to view the state of my oven/cooktop in HomeKit so I can easily see if the oven is on in my home status.
This could be shown as a sensor or as a switch if there is some technical reason not to present it as a sensor.

It appears that the capabilities that are unknown to HomeBridge are:

"Oven Setpoint",
"Oven Mode",
"Oven Operating State",
"samsungce.kitchenDeviceIdentification",
"samsungce.kitchenDeviceDefaults",
"samsungce.doorState",
"samsungce.customRecipe",
"samsungce.ovenMode",
"samsungce.ovenOperatingState",
"samsungce.meatProbe",
"custom.cooktopOperatingState"

I assume that ovenOperatingState and cooktopOperatingState are the values that we'd want to read and present as a sensor.
